Care Management Operations Specialist
- UPMC (Pittsburgh, PA)
-
Purpose:
Do you have experience with Care Management processes? Are you looking to share your knowledge with others? UPMC is hiring a full-time Care Management Operations Specialist. This role would work Monday through Friday during daylight hours. This role is eligible to work from home, however occasional travel on-site to the Quantum One Building in Pittsburgh and other UPMC facilities throughout Pennsylvania, Western New York, and Western Maryland is required as needed for training.
The Care Management Operations Specialist assesses UPMC Care Management staff training needs, schedules/plans/delivers training classes, and maintains records of training activities for system-wide Care Management staff. They coordinate and support Care Management information systems, processes and procedures and assure that all processes and training are compliant with regulatory requirements. The Operations Specialist responds to procedural questions and provides high level of technical and general support to the end user. Additionally, they assist in the facilitation of all information system changes and enhancements, develop appropriate training material content, and assist in the technical component of the training program.
